The addon wraps GNU Backgammon's evaluation engine through N-API and ships with TypeScript definitions. ### Requirements - Node.js 18+ - A working [node-gyp](https://github.com/nodejs/node-gyp) toolchain (Python 3, make, and a C/C++ compiler) - Platform-specific build tools (e.g., `xcode-select --install` on macOS, `build-essential` on Debian/Ubuntu) ### Installation ```bash npm install @nodots-llc/backgammon-ai ``` The native addon is compiled during installation; no additional scripts are required. ### Advanced configuration ```typescript import { configureGnubgHints, initializeGnubgHints, } from '@nodots-llc/backgammon-ai' await initializeGnubgHints({ weightsPath: '/path/to/gnubg.weights' }) configureGnubgHints({ evalPlies: 2, moveFilter: 3 }) ``` - `weightsPath` lets you supply custom neural-network weights. - `configureGnubgHints` mirrors the tuning options provided by the addon (plies, move filters, pruning, etc.). ### Troubleshooting - Review `gnubgHints.getBuildInstructions()` for platform-specific guidance. - Rebuild manually with `npx node-gyp rebuild --ansi`. - Consult the [`@nodots-llc/gnubg-hints` README](https://www.npmjs.com/package/@nodots-llc/gnubg-hints) for detailed setup notes. ## Plugin System & AI Analyzers ### ๐Ÿ”Œ **Revolutionary Plugin Architecture** Version 3.5.0 introduces a **groundbreaking plugin system** that transforms ai into an **open, extensible platform** for backgammon AI development. The plugin system enables developers to create, share, and integrate diverse AI strategies seamlessly. ### **Built-in Analyzers** | Analyzer | Strategy | Use Case | | ------------------------------- | ---------------------------------- | ----------------------------------------------- | | **RandomMoveAnalyzer** | Random selection | Testing, baseline comparison | | **FurthestFromOffMoveAnalyzer** | Maximize distance from bearing off | Defensive/blocking strategies | | **ExamplePluginAnalyzer** | Template for developers | Plugin development starting point | | **GnubgMoveAnalyzer** | GNU Backgammon integration | World-class AI analysis | | **NodotsAIMoveAnalyzer** | Strategic heuristics engine | Intelligent gameplay with safety/offense/racing | ### **Using Different Analyzers** ```typescript import { NodotsAIMoveAnalyzer, GnubgMoveAnalyzer, RandomMoveAnalyzer, selectMoveFromList, } from '@nodots-llc/backgammon-ai' // Choose analyzer based on game context const analyzer = difficulty === 'expert' ? new GnubgMoveAnalyzer() : new NodotsAIMoveAnalyzer() const bestMove = await selectMoveFromList(moves, analyzer) ``` ### **Creating Custom Analyzers** ```typescript import { MoveAnalyzer, MoveAnalyzerContext } from '@nodots-llc/backgammon-ai' import { BackgammonMoveBase } from '@nodots-llc/backgammon-types' export class MyCustomAnalyzer implements MoveAnalyzer { async selectMove( moves: BackgammonMoveBase[], context?: MoveAnalyzerContext ): Promise<BackgammonMoveBase | null> { // Your custom AI logic here // Access board state: context?.board // Access position ID: context?.positionId // Example: Prefer moves with higher die values return moves.reduce((best, current) => current.dieValue > best.dieValue ? current : best ) } } export default MyCustomAnalyzer ``` ### **Dynamic Plugin Loading** ```typescript import { loadAnalyzersFromPluginsDir } from '@nodots-llc/backgammon-ai' // Load all analyzers from a directory const analyzers = loadAnalyzersFromPluginsDir('./my-plugins') // Use any loaded analyzer const move = await analyzers['myCustomAnalyzer'].selectMove(moves, { positionId: 'gJ/4AFjgc3AEO', board: currentBoard, }) ``` ### **Nodots AI Engine - Strategic Heuristics** The new **NodotsAIMoveAnalyzer** implements intelligent move selection with a three-tier strategy system: ```typescript import { NodotsAIMoveAnalyzer } from '@nodots-llc/backgammon-ai' const nodotsAI = new NodotsAIMoveAnalyzer() // The AI prioritizes: // 1.
